Goal:
The client approached us with a clear goal:to organize an online broadcastof high quality, minimizing any technical risks and ensuring smooth broadcast without failures or delays.
What we did:
We defined the broadcast objectives and developed a detailed technical plan, taking into account all the nuances of the event.
We formed a professional team of specialists, including a director, operator and project manager.
We prepared the script and a clear broadcast timeline to avoid overlaps and delays on air.
We installed the equipment 1 day before the broadcast in 4 hours. To create a high-quality and dynamic picture, we used several professional cameras, studio-quality microphones and noise reduction systems. Equipment testing was carried out in advance to identify and eliminate possible malfunctions.
We organized a mobile broadcast control panel, which allowed us to switch plans, insert video materials and graphics in real time, and creating a parallel recording of the broadcast and a backup internet channel guaranteed instant switching in case of failures.
During the broadcast, we carefully controlled the quality of image and sound, promptly responding to any changes.
